Automation in Education refers to implementing particular software into different academic workflows to reduce the need for mentors to perform regular tasks manually. It allows everyone working in Street School to spend less time on form generation and management and complete their work several times faster. It’s a great way to simplify student registration and attendance checking, collecting applications for financial aid, schedule planning, invoicing, and payment acceptance operations.
